#1c469b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c469b is composed of 11% red, 27.5%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.9% cyan, 54.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 220.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 35.9%. #1c469b color hex could be obtained by blending #388cff with #000037.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#1c469b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c469b has RGB values of R:28, G:70,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 1853083.

Shades and Tints of #1c469b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f4f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c469b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5b5c is the less saturated color, while #073fb0 is the most saturated one.
